What Causes Foggy Glass?
Understanding the reasons glass fogs up can assist in addressing the issue better. Below are some typical causes:
Temperature Differences: When warm, damp air enters into contact with a cold glass surface, condensation takes place. This is particularly typical in winter when indoor heating contrasts dramatically with outside temperature levels.
High Humidity Levels: Increased humidity in the air, from cooking, showers, or bad ventilation, can lead to condensation on glass surfaces.
Poor Insulation: In homes and vehicles, stopping working to have actually correctly insulated windows can result in considerable temperature level imbalances, resulting in Foggy Glass Fix glass.
Faulty Seals: In Failed Double Glazing or triple-glazed windows, a break in the seal can enable moisture to go into in between the panes, resulting in persistent fogging.
A Closer Look at Condensation in Glass
To better picture how fogging happens, it assists to comprehend the thermodynamic principles at play. Essentially, warm air holds more moisture than cold air. When warm, humid air encounters a cooler surface such as glass, the air temperature drops, leading the water vapor to condense into small beads. Here's a simple table showing the process:

Avoidance Methods for Foggy Glass
Before getting to the fixes, it's essential to think about preventative measures. Here are some useful actions you can take to avoid foggy glass:
Use a Dehumidifier: Especially in locations prone to high humidity, using a dehumidifier can keep indoor moisture levels in check.
Improve Ventilation: Open windows and utilize exhaust fans throughout cooking or after showers to distribute moist air.
Seal Windows Properly: Ensure that UK Double Glazing or triple-glazed windows are well-sealed and have no spaces. If seals are damaged, think about changing the Window Seal Repair or seeking professional repair.
Buy Anti-Fog Products: There are numerous anti-fog sprays and wipes offered that create a chemical barrier on glass surfaces, minimizing condensation.
Maintain Consistent Temperatures: Keeping indoor temperature levels stable can help alleviate the possibilities of condensation forming on glass surfaces.
Efficient Fixes for Foggy Glass
If you are currently dealing with foggy glass, here are several methods to resolve the issue:
1. Wipe it Away
The quickest fix for foggy glass is just to clean it down. Use:
- Microfiber cloths
- Glass cleaners
- Vinegar and water solution (1:1 ratio)
This method works best for vehicle windows or smaller sized glass surfaces inside your home.
2. Utilize a Defroster
For automobile fogging, using the lorry's defroster can provide fast relief by blowing warm air onto the glass. Here's how to utilize it effectively:
- Turn the air conditioning on, as it eliminates moisture from the air.
- Set the fan to a high speed.
- Ensure that the windshield wipers are operating, as they can help clear moisture build-up.
3. Desiccants
Think about putting silica gel packets or other desiccants in locations prone to condensation. These materials soak up moisture from the air, helping to maintain clothes dryer conditions:
- Silica Gel: Can be purchased and positioned in drawers or behind curtains.
- Rock Salt: A less common method, however rock salt can likewise absorb moisture.
4. Professional Help
If misting persists, especially in Double Glazing Repairs or triple-glazed windows, it's best to speak with a professional. Assessment can figure out if there is a broken seal or sealant requiring replacement.
5. Change the Glass
In severe cases, such as serious fogging or damage, replacing the affected glass may be the most feasible choice. This is especially pertinent for energy effectiveness and looks.
